Type
ORACLE
Validation date
2024-11-23 12:58: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.02071,
    "usd": 0.02157
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018E3EC6FED18596B2EF48C51201C6D9B6C9FB8F13FE3BB164BF589379C0087CE4

Previous signature

492E551C67A5111513194D5A3B5191B67B935EF6E12FBFEE3B5EBFED6B016A992553DAF85C4AEAC05E0CB623E04F2C4B6649CE5BD7ABBAB1714FE27C40DBD106

Origin signature

304402202CE15C79A6916A6FFC39FEEF3FD3DE18E682A57B058E9CFC2DBDA40B0D601FE8022050C3E8CF65DB38F4B051A5336BF628B2B73CDB3CDADA6A23552AA8867563084F

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

0065A39E97234ABC000282D73238F9CCA52B48559E1052961B4E272AF984A8381E

Coordinator signature

4569D94A7ABFB944CE2A877DD48E193D88BA06CBA56E0A1066A7423BAE4ACF2369FAF623BEA6B1A83ADF5B5995B29653B4906B1AB8AE83D86232EA866C4D5C0C

Validator #1 public key

0001AC6CA4DFE26954F8C8FB58EAED07DEDA6D0A6DAA84085CEA5607892BE39F541F

Validator #1 signature

9FC6A4A084D14F0EBD6F84CF7934378FC6546F8A9FA4C32631A3958CDA882BDB0510502DC9DE97A7BFA8B49597EED25581FE66141FF7E58E053CDC0C48A8B800

Validator #2 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#2 signature

97E358B17CC1FD0D2B49C241FF59AC06F9811F5DD8BA71EF9E3753308BDAE7AD63668E19A95C535F614B8CFFE7D201D8AEFD012EFD3A5A5D594A84557214160A